Strategies For International Students To Handle Financial Emergencies In The U.S. In Campus Housing

Studying abroad as an international student can be an exciting and rewarding experience, but it also comes with its own set of challenges, including how to handle financial emergencies while living on campus in the U.S. Whether it's unexpected medical expenses, a sudden need for a new laptop, or a housing emergency, it's important for international students to be prepared for any financial situation that may arise. Here are some strategies to help international students navigate financial emergencies while living on campus: 1. Create an Emergency Fund: Start by setting aside a portion of your budget each month to build up an emergency fund. This fund should be easily accessible and separate from your regular savings account, so you can quickly access it in case of an emergency. 2. Purchase Renters Insurance: While most campus housing may have some insurance coverage, it's important to consider purchasing renters insurance to protect your personal belongings in case of theft, damage, or other emergencies. 3. Stay on Top of Your Finances: Keep track of your expenses and monitor your bank account regularly to ensure that you are not overspending. Set a budget and stick to it to avoid financial strain in the future. 4. Utilize Campus Resources: Many universities offer financial aid or emergency assistance programs for students in need. Be sure to reach out to your school's financial aid office or student services department for support. 5. Seek Employment Opportunities: Consider taking on part time work on campus or in the local community to supplement your income. Many universities offer job opportunities for students, such as working in the library, cafeteria, or as a tutor. 6. Cut Costs Where Possible: Look for ways to save money on everyday expenses, such as cooking meals at home instead of dining out, using public transportation instead of Uber, or purchasing second hand items instead of new. Financial emergencies can happen to anyone, but by being proactive and prepared, international students can navigate these challenges while living on campus in the U.S. Remember to prioritize your financial well being, seek support when needed, and stay resilient in the face of unexpected expenses. By implementing these strategies, international students can better handle financial emergencies and focus on their academic and personal growth during their time abroad.
